Strawberry Banana Milkshake
Fresh fruit, ice cream, and milk combine to make this super-easy dessert. It’s rich, creamy, and also full of nutrients.
Prep Time:10 minutes mins
Cook Time:0 minutes mins
Total Time:10 minutes mins
Servings:3 servings
- 2 cups strawberries frozen
- 2 bananas large
- 2 cups whole milk or your preference of milk
- 18 ounces vanilla ice cream about 6 scoops
For the topping:
- whipped cream and strawberry syrup, fresh strawberries, and banana slices as optional toppings
Place frozen strawberries, bananas, milk, and ice cream into a blender and blend until smooth.
Pour into a tall milkshake glass and then top with whipped cream, a drizzle of strawberry syrup, a fresh strawberry, and a banana slice or any combination of your preference.
Serve immediately and enjoy!
- Not every blender can handle frozen ingredients, nuts or ice cubes so make sure yours is up to the job before making this.
- Turn your shake into a malt by adding a couple of tablespoons of malt powder to the mixture.
- Add more mix-ins like other kinds of fruit, Reese’s Peanut Butter Cups, cookie dough, Oreos, or anything else to make it unique.
- You don’t have to serve this in a tall glass. Any large glass will work just fine.
